Thoracic spondylosis is a degenerative condition where the joints in the mid-back wear down, causing stiffness, discomfort, and irritation; this condition is commonly triggered by prolonged sitting and poor posture, which gradually reduce the thoracic spine's natural mobility and can lead to pain between the shoulder blades and limited rotation.

Thoracic Spondylosis Explained: Cause of Mid-Back Pain & Stiffness #shorts追加:
Constant stiffness in your midback might be linked to your thoracic spine.
Thoracic spondylosis is a condition where the joints in the midback start to wear down. This can cause stiffness, discomfort, and irritation of the midback. This part of the spine is designed for mobility, but long hours of sitting at a desk and poor posture only makes it stiff. Over time, the stiffness can lead to pain in between the shoulder blades and limited rotation.
